Summary: "After twenty years on the force, Detective Chief Inspector Jack Logan thinks he has seen it all. He is wrong. When a nurse is murdered on her way home from nightshift, Jack and his team go on the hunt for her killer. As more victims are uncovered, Jack finds himself tracking a murderer afflicted by a unique psychosis -- one that leaves him free to maim and kill without a shred of remorse. Facing a new type of killer in an unfamiliar city, D.C.I. Jack Logan is about to be pushed to his limits, before being forced to realise just how little he truly knows."--Publisher.
